When Do Drug Patents Expire? Understanding the 20-Year Term and Real-World Timelines

  • 27 January, 2026
  • by Juliet Hargrove

Drug patents last 20 years from filing, but most drugs lose exclusivity in 7-12 years due to development delays. Learn how patent extensions, FDA exclusivity, and litigation shape when generics actually enter the market.
